package main
import "fmt"
func main() {
for a := 2; a <= 100; a++ {
var c bool = true
for b := 2; b < a-1; b++ {
if a%b == 0 {
c = false
}
}
if c == true {
fmt.Println("", a)
}
}
}
如上图所示,刚开始自学golang,所以想用golang解决一些常见的问题,这几天恰好在思考求解一段范围内的质数,因此写了这串代码,对于初学者来说也算是很经典的一道题,记录在此处,希望对初学者有帮助,欢迎留言交流。